The Evolving Methodologies of University Instruction

The traditional lecture model, while still prevalent, is increasingly supplemented or replaced by active learning frameworks. Teaching higher education now frequently incorporates the "flipped classroom" model, where students engage with primary content—such as recorded lectures or readings—outside of class, leaving classroom time for interactive discussions, problem-solving, and collaborative projects. This shift recognizes that the most valuable time a student spends with an expert is when they are struggling to apply concepts, not when they are merely receiving them.

Beyond the flipped classroom, Problem-Based Learning (PBL) and Case-Based Learning (CBL) have become staples in professional programs like medicine, law, and business. These methodologies ground theoretical knowledge in real-world scenarios, forcing students to navigate ambiguity and develop critical thinking skills. By presenting a "messy" problem with no single correct answer, educators encourage students to synthesize information from various sources, mirroring the challenges they will face in their professional careers.

Furthermore, the integration of Universal Design for Learning (UDL) has become a cornerstone of modern pedagogy. UDL focuses on creating flexible learning environments that can accommodate individual learning differences. This means providing multiple means of representation (how information is presented), multiple means of action and expression (how students demonstrate what they know), and multiple means of engagement (how students are motivated). By designing courses with accessibility in mind from the outset, educators ensure that all students, regardless of their background or ability, have an equitable opportunity to succeed.

Essential Skills for Modern Faculty Members

A deep mastery of one's subject matter is a prerequisite for teaching higher education, but it is no longer sufficient on its own. Modern educators must possess high levels of emotional intelligence and interpersonal skills. Building rapport with students creates a "psychologically safe" environment where learners feel comfortable taking intellectual risks and admitting when they are confused. This human element is often what distinguishes a transformative educational experience from a purely transactional one.

Technical proficiency is another critical skill set. As learning management systems (LMS) like Canvas, Blackboard, and Moodle become more sophisticated, faculty must be adept at using these platforms to organize content, facilitate discussions, and provide timely feedback. The rise of generative AI has added a new layer of complexity; educators must now understand how to integrate these tools into their curriculum or design assessments that are "AI-resistant" to ensure academic integrity while preparing students for an AI-augmented workforce.

Finally, the ability to design effective assessments is a hallmark of an expert educator. Moving away from high-stakes, "one-and-done" examinations toward frequent, low-stakes formative assessments allows students to track their progress and make adjustments before it is too late. Rubric-based grading, peer review, and self-reflection exercises are all tools that help students understand the criteria for success and take ownership of their own learning journey.

Comparison of Academic Roles and Responsibilities

Navigating a career in higher education requires an understanding of the different roles and the expectations associated with each. The following table provides a comparison of common faculty tracks in North American and many international university systems.



Feature Adjunct / Sessional Instructor Assistant Professor (Tenure Track) Associate / Full Professor (Tenured) Clinical / Professor of Practice
Primary Focus Teaching specific courses Research, teaching, and service Research leadership and service Practical application and teaching
Job Security Contract-based (short-term) Probationary (usually 6 years) High (permanent appointment) Variable (multi-year contracts)
Research Requirement Minimal to none High (must publish to get tenure) High (expected to maintain output) Low (focus on industry trends)
Administrative Burden Low Moderate to High High (Committee leadership) Moderate
Benefits & Salary Often hourly; limited benefits Full benefits; competitive salary Highest salary tier; full benefits Competitive; industry-aligned

The Impact of Digital Transformation and AI

The rapid integration of digital tools has redefined the boundaries of the classroom. Teaching higher education in a hybrid or fully online format requires a different set of pedagogical strategies than face-to-face instruction. Online educators must be intentional about creating "social presence"—the feeling that students are connected to their instructor and peers despite the physical distance. This is achieved through video introductions, active discussion board moderation, and synchronous "office hours" held via platforms like Zoom or Teams.

Artificial Intelligence represents the latest frontier in this digital transformation. Rather than banning these tools, many forward-thinking educators are teaching students "AI literacy." This includes understanding the ethical implications of AI, recognizing algorithmic bias, and learning how to prompt these systems effectively. In the classroom, AI can be used as a brainstorming partner or a tool for summarizing complex texts, provided that its use is transparent and guided by clear institutional policies.

However, the digital shift also brings challenges related to the "digital divide." Educators must remain cognizant that not all students have access to high-speed internet or the latest hardware. Designing "low-bandwidth" alternatives, such as providing transcripts for videos or ensuring that all materials are mobile-friendly, is essential for maintaining equity. The goal of technology in higher education should always be to enhance the human element of teaching, not to replace it.

Pros and Cons of a Career in Higher Education Teaching

Teaching at the university level offers unique rewards, but it also comes with significant challenges that prospective educators should consider.

Pros:



  • Intellectual Autonomy: Faculty often have the freedom to design their own courses and pursue research topics they are passionate about.
  • Impact on Students: The opportunity to mentor students and witness their intellectual growth is deeply fulfilling.
  • Lifelong Learning: Being part of an academic community ensures that you are constantly exposed to new ideas and perspectives.
  • Flexible Schedule: While the workload is high, faculty often have more control over when and where they work compared to corporate roles.

Cons:



  • The "Publish or Perish" Pressure: For tenure-track faculty, the need to secure grants and publish in top-tier journals can lead to high levels of stress and burnout.
  • Market Instability: The increasing reliance on adjunct labor means many qualified PhDs struggle to find stable, well-paying permanent positions.
  • Administrative Red Tape: Universities are large bureaucracies, and faculty often spend significant time on committee work and compliance tasks.
  • Work-Life Balance: The "permeable boundaries" of academic life can make it difficult to truly disconnect from work, especially during grading or grant-writing seasons.

Step-by-Step Guide: How to Start Teaching in Higher Education

Entering the world of higher education instruction is a marathon, not a sprint. It requires a combination of academic credentials, practical experience, and strategic networking.



  1. Obtain Advanced Credentials: Most universities require at least a Master’s degree to teach at the undergraduate level, while a PhD or a terminal degree (like an MFA or JD) is typically required for tenure-track positions.
  2. Gain Teaching Experience as a Graduate Student: Seek out Teaching Assistant (TA) or Graduate Instructor roles. These positions provide the foundational experience needed to build a teaching portfolio.
  3. Develop a Teaching Philosophy Statement: This is a 1-2 page document that outlines your pedagogical beliefs, your goals for students, and the specific methods you use to achieve those goals.
  4. Build a Portfolio: Collect evidence of your teaching effectiveness, including sample syllabi, student evaluations, peer observations, and examples of student work (with permission).
  5. Network Within Your Discipline: Attend conferences, join professional organizations (such as the Professional and Organizational Development (POD) Network), and connect with mentors in your field.
  6. Apply for Adjunct or Guest Lecturer Roles: Many people start by teaching a single course as an adjunct to build their resume while working in their primary field or finishing their degree.

Frequently Asked Questions



What is the difference between pedagogy and andragogy?

Pedagogy technically refers to the "art and science of teaching children," while andragogy refers to the methods used to teach adults. In higher education, andragogy is particularly relevant because it emphasizes self-directed learning, the role of experience, and the need for learning to be immediately applicable to real-world tasks.



Do I need a teaching certificate to teach at a university?

In many countries, a PhD is considered sufficient proof of expertise, and no formal teaching certificate is required. However, many universities now offer optional "Certificates in College Teaching" to help faculty develop pedagogical skills. In some regions, such as the UK, formal professional recognition (e.g., through Advance HE) is becoming increasingly common.



How has AI changed assessment in higher education?

AI has forced a move away from take-home essays and toward more "authentic assessments." These might include oral exams, in-class writing, or projects that require students to apply knowledge to a specific, local context that an AI wouldn't have data on.



Is it possible to teach higher education without a PhD?

Yes, particularly in community colleges or as an adjunct instructor in professional fields like journalism, nursing, or business. However, for full-time, tenure-track positions at research universities, a PhD is almost always a requirement.



How can I make my large lecture classes more engaging?

Use "active learning breaks" every 15-20 minutes. This could include a "think-pair-share" exercise, a quick poll using a smartphone app (like Poll Everywhere), or a "one-minute paper" where students summarize the most important point of the lecture so far.
